Dr. Eric R. Jensen has specialized experience in the fields of Pediatrics and Pediatric Surgery. They earned their MD from Northwestern University's Feinberg School of Medicine. After completing their residency in Pediatric Surgery at St. Louis Children's Hospital, they went on to complete a fellowship at Barnes-Jewish Hospital. Today, the expert holds certifications in Pediatric Surgery and Surgery. Currently, they work as a Clinical Assistant Professor at the University of Tennessee Medical Center and a Pediatric Surgeon at East Tennessee Children's Hospital.
